#0d3a50 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0d3a50 is composed of 5.1% red, 22.7%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 83.8% cyan, 27.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 68.6% black. It has a hue angle of 199.7 degrees, a saturation of 72% and a lightness of 18.2%. #0d3a50 color hex could be obtained by blending #1a74a0 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#0d3a50 color description : Very dark blue.

#0d3a50 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#0d3a50 has RGB values of R:13, G:58,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0.84,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.69. Its decimal value is 866896.

Shades and Tints of #0d3a50

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02090d is the darkest color, while #fbf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0d3a50

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2d2f30 is the less saturated color, while #023e5b is the most saturated one.
